Output 8ddb996eaa6781c5bc80b583204b9720a2a335b2a26efb31fc278f45dfdcbaca:0

value
3150040
script pubkey
OP_HASH160 OP_PUSHBYTES_20 770d372dafc0cbe0c711e818e87c8249fb5f2e7b OP_EQUAL
address
3CYWAbxGDmwTHBZhGN4hSDJ7KqnEUEbziZ
transaction
8ddb996eaa6781c5bc80b583204b9720a2a335b2a26efb31fc278f45dfdcbaca
spent
true